Lots of variety in architecture and very early Berkeley history on the tour today.
We're meeting in what is known as Berkeley's, "Drinks" district area or better known as the Gilman District. The corner where we meet is the home of Austria's Trumer Pils Brewery (and casual restaurant). (There are several wine tasting locations nearby also for your own after the tour exploring.)

The variation in the architecture here is rare, mainly due to the age range from 1854 to 2020. Lots of urban art around too, (see photo above).

Its a very nice walk in a very mixed area of Berkeley. The oldest part of the City with a Landmarked heritage district. Some of the oldest and also some of the most modern architecture in Berkeley, (see photos below). See the oldest building(1854), the oldest church and public school building in Berkeley all on today's tour.
We'll be touring West Berkeley, along 5th Street, from Carmelita to Hearst, to 10th & Delaware, and return.
